Kid’s First Discovery Space is celebrating its tenth year of providing early childhood intervention programs for children with special needs via “One Fun Day: A Family Day of Festivities for All Abilities” on October 21, Saturday from 8 am to 12 noon at Cuenca Covered Court in Ayala Alabang, Muntinlupa City. The event will feature special lessons on hip hop dancing, taekwondo, futsal, yoga, and circuit training. There will be a designated area for fun activities such as sand play, giant board games, kite flying, and many more.

Kid’s First advocates for the inclusion of all children in our classrooms and in our community and hopes to raise awareness that ALL kids with various talents and capabilities can develop positively and interact harmoniously with one another.

Ticket price is at PhP500 for a single entry inclusive of entrance fee, snacks, and a loot bag. Avail of a discounted price of PhP1,000 for a family of three.

One Fun Day is organized to help raise awareness and advocate for inclusion of all children with different abilities in various communities. Proceeds of this event will go to the community-based rehabilitation program of the University of the Philippines-Manila College of Allied Medical Professions (UPM CAMP) and the Tulay ng Kabataan Foundation, Inc (ANAK-TnK).

Founded in 1967 by a group of actors, REPERTORY PHILIPPINES FOUNDATION, INC., has staged more than 400 productions during its eighty season run in fifty years and continues to stage the best productions from Broadway and the West End, showcasing local talents to promote the performing arts in the Philippines.
